How Does Klaipėda's Coastal Climate Affect Windows?
Klaipėda's coastal climate presents entirely different challenges for windows than most other Lithuanian cities. Constant humidity, strong winds, temperature fluctuations, and salt in the air gradually affect window sealing, fittings, and the overall condition of the structure.
Many of the first signs appear gradually – windows become harder to close, a draught appears, moisture accumulates, or mechanisms begin to wear. In coastal areas, these processes often happen more quickly due to harsher environmental conditions.
Why Do Windows Wear Out Faster Near the Coast?
In coastal regions, windows are constantly exposed to a greater environmental load. Strong Baltic winds, humidity, and fine salt particles gradually affect both window mechanisms and sealing elements.
Humidity and temperature fluctuations can affect even high-quality window systems. Over time this leads to harder opening and closing, uneven compression, or reduced sealing.
Common Window Problems in Coastal Regions
Draughts and Reduced Sealing
Constant wind and humidity gradually affect gaskets and compression mechanisms. As a result, cold air may start entering through the windows or thermal insulation may decrease.
Moisture and Condensation
In coastal regions, people more often encounter moisture accumulation near windows or condensation. This is influenced not only by ventilation but also by reduced window sealing.
Mechanism Wear
Salt and humidity in the air can over time affect the operation of mechanisms. In some cases, handles become harder to operate, creaking appears, or the window becomes harder to close.
Signs of Corrosion
The coastal environment accelerates the wear of metal components, so fitting elements may start to oxidise faster than in other regions.
How to Maintain Windows Near the Sea
Living by the coast, window maintenance is recommended regularly, even when no obvious faults are currently present.
The most common recommendations are:
regularly clean window frames,
monitor the condition of gaskets,
maintain drainage holes,
periodically lubricate fittings,
watch for signs of moisture accumulation.
